New Orleans residents say they won’t let an act of terror destroy the city’s spirit | WFAE 90.7

Following the New Year’s Day truck attack in New Orleans, people who live in the French Quarter discuss what’s ahead for them and their …

No Comments

Sorry, the comment form is closed at this time.